Output 5921141cdc06f11c54783ee2c8e8653009aac277c6b907a7a6174abbc2ac7313:5

value
2579136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c459a951d2293559ece95bd8acd801c0d63eaa OP_EQUAL
address
38nDAy8QB1kxLWnHvq8YRSFkY2hKfX7FeY
transaction
5921141cdc06f11c54783ee2c8e8653009aac277c6b907a7a6174abbc2ac7313
spent
true